Dudek’s journey began in 1980 with a vision to serve Southern California’s water and wastewater agencies.
Today, we are a 100% employee-owned firm supporting clients nationwide and delivering projects that improve and protect the built and natural environments of communities throughout the United States. Our work has been recognized by leading industry organizations , and we’ve been honored with multiple national Top Workplace Awards.
Our employee-owners are unified by a singular commitment to supporting projects that address key societal issues, such as the transition to renewable energy, infrastructure hardening and repair, environmental protection, and community resilience.

How You’ll Make an Impact
Dudek is seeking an Environmental Health and Safety Specialist to join our team. The ideal candidate will have 5-8 years of experience in an environmental, health and safety role(s) and will assist the management team in ensuring compliance with all applicable environmental, health, and safety regulations.
Duties and Responsibilities

  • Track metrics and ensure compliance with the Company, Client, State, and Federal requirements.
  • Lead incident investigations utilizing various investigation techniques and practices to identify root causes, potential controls, and system improvements for various practices.
  • Manage various client portals with document, data, and training requirements.
  • Lead company Safety Committee.
  • Assist EHS team in tracking client training requirements on client portals and assign training as needed.
  • Provide safety documentation support for project planning as needed.
  • Provide support for workers compensation cases.
  • Assist in EHS program development, review, and implementation.
  • Strong understanding of project paperwork and requirements.
  • Good problem-solving skills in dynamic and evolving safety culture.
Minimum Qualifications
  • 5-8 years of experience in environmental health and safety field.
  • Knowledge of environmental, health, and safety standards, regulations, and best practices.
  • Demonstrated ability to work independently and with a team.
  • Understanding of Workers Compensation laws.
  • Basic understanding of Hazard recognition, controls, and program implementation.
  • Competent in Microsoft Office Suite.
  • Excellent written, communication, and interpersonal skills.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Must possess a valid driver’s license and have active personal automobile liability insurance by first day of employment.
Preferred Qualifications
  • OSHA Certifications:
    • OSHA 510/511
    • OSHA 30 Hour certification
    • 40 Hour HAZWOPER
  • Bachelor's degree inenvironmental science, Occupational Health and Safety, or a related field.
  • CHST / OHST or similar.
